Dedicated Assistance With Application Requirements
Our U.S. citizenship attorneys can answer your questions about the requirements for naturalization. There are different residency requirements based on various factors including military service, asylum status and marital status. Legal advice is especially important for the completion of Form N-400, which is the naturalization application. We can talk to you about any potential problems that may arise, such as criminal convictions, drug or alcohol abuse and other matters that may have an impact on the "good moral character" requirement.
We can also tell you about all of the necessary documents you will need to properly complete the application. There are also fingerprinting requirements. We can tell you where to get the proper documents and where and how the fingerprinting is to be performed.
Experienced Preparation for the Citizenship Interview and Test
The lawyers at Robert Brown LLC are dedicated coaches of clients who are going to be participating in the citizenship interview. We will make sure you are fully prepared and will even conduct brief mock interviews so you will understand exactly what to expect from this process.
In addition to interview preparation, we will also help you prepare for the English language and civics tests. The English test is divided into reading, writing and speaking portions. We will work with you to help you hone your skills. The civics test requires a basic knowledge of the way the U.S. government works. We will work with you on appropriate practice tests.
If you pass both tests, you will receive notification and an invitation to a naturalization ceremony. If you do not pass the tests, you will receive a date for a second opportunity to take the tests. This will give you time to prepare more thoroughly.
